The Land in Miller County

Miller County straddles the northern Ozarks along the Osage River, where timbered hills and rolling pasture run down to the shoreline of Lake of the Ozarks. The mix is appealing to a range of buyers: cattle and hay ground on the ridgetops and bottoms, oak-hickory timber holding whitetail and turkey, and lake access that adds strong recreational and water value. Thin, rocky soils keep the working use in grazing and forage rather than crops. Anchored by Tuscumbia and close to the lake's amenities, the county blends genuine farm country with waterfront appeal. Tracts here suit a working cattle place, a timbered hunting parcel, or a recreational holding within reach of the water.
